Output e4390353aa1f437522f9cbcf8976a8069c99ca9a32ec91fa44c9004c8b3eb632:1

value
663400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5011efef4c8e84f08ccfeb70bfe1f61f45b573ad OP_EQUAL
address
38zPUC5a65Za4m3RMHLkzzxt8gezQxWC3E
transaction
e4390353aa1f437522f9cbcf8976a8069c99ca9a32ec91fa44c9004c8b3eb632
spent
true